Questions / Answers (teacher reference)

Question

Answer

1. Define power relationships.The ability of one group in society to control and influence another.
2. Define interest (or pressure) groups.Formally organised groups created to represent the interests of a section of society.
3. Social class: What did Marx believe about the structure of society?It was determined by the way in which its economy was organised. In capitalist societies, those who own and control the means of productions (the capitalist class) use their economic power to exploit the labour of their workers.
4. Gender: What do feminists believe about society? It is dominated by men (patriarchy). Women tend to occupy fewer positions of power than men, continue to take the main responsibility for caring and they provide unpaid domestic labour.
5. Sexuality: What concerns the LGBT community?They may face discrimination and hostility from some members of society. Individuals may not wish to reveal their sexual orientation in case it damages their careers or reputation.
6. Ethnicity: How do ethnic minority groups continue to experience prejudice and discrimination?In 2015-2016, a black person was six times more likely to be stopped and searched by the police than a white person, while only 1 out of every 20 British judges came from a 'non-white' background.
7. Age: How are children and young people vulnerable to exploitation and abuse by adults?Young adults may be unable to obtain secure long-term employment and are forced to accept low-paid short-term contracts.
8. Age: How are older workers vulnerable to exploitation?They can cost employers more in wages and associated benefits and, therefore, experience age-related discrimination, compulsory redundancy and early retirement.
9. Disability: What barriers do individuals with physical disabilities or chronic health problems face?They may struggle to access services or find employment.
10. Religion and belief: Which minority religious communities often face prejudice and discrimination?The Muslim community, the Jewish community and Catholics in Northern Ireland.
